The Makeshift City is compiled of photographs made in and around Atlanta, Georgia.The city of Atlanta is currently in the midst of a seismic shift of population growth, real estate development and economic disparity that follows decades of systemic racism and Jim Crow policies that have plagued the American South since the Civil War. Atlanta is a city that has been built and destroyed several times over, leaving behind comparatively few traces of its own past despite its status as the cradle of the Civil Rights Movement and a progressive bubble amidst a rural and mostly conservative part of the country. As the city continues to struggle against the backdrop of history, it seeks to rebrand itself as a global mecca for new wealth, Hollywood production and opportunity.
